Output 2c3a93f7156b3cf7b97a62d7a7e81a8f3f9872e8f885fd24f5827ca2a1095a75:5

value
547156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1468920aae4c8511dc37406ab4dfb7abb5f5456 OP_EQUAL
address
3LmZeYFCTcoMFWveYH5PVp5Q1V3psjLrae
transaction
2c3a93f7156b3cf7b97a62d7a7e81a8f3f9872e8f885fd24f5827ca2a1095a75
spent
true